Arrow Zoology Paper 2006

Note.Attempt ONLY 5 questions,including Q 7.

ZOOLOGY PAPER I
*********************
**********************
SECTION 1
*****************
Q.1(a) Discuss PROTOZOA as UNICELLULAR and ACELLULAR organisms. (7)
(b)Define POLYMORPHISM and discuss it with reference to CEOLENTRATES.(6)
(c)"ANNELIDS have said to have true METAMERIC SEGMENTATION."(7)
Q.2.(a)"PORIFERA exhibits a Tissue level of organization".Discuss.(6)
(b)"ECHINODERMS have a close evolutionary relationship with CHORDATES".(6)
Comment the statement.
(c)Discuss insects as the most sucessful gruop.(8)
Q.3.Write short notes on the following;- (5each)
(a)CORAL REEF (b)COELOME
(c)TUBE FEET IN ECHINODERMS (d)FOOT IN MOLLUSCA.

SECTION II
********************
Q.4.(a)"HEMICHORDATES have a mixture of CHORDATE and NON-CHORDATE characters."Explain.(10)
(b)"ALL the CHORDATES character are present in Ascidea in larval stage".Discuss.(10)
Q.5.(a)Write an essay on biting mechanism of snakes.(8)
(b)Discss the different adoptation to flight with reference to birds.(12).
Q.6.(a)Describe placentation in mammals.(9)
(b)Write a short essay on different types of scales found in fishes(11).
